FCPS Instructional Assistant Charged with Soliciting Sex from a Minor

A 21-year-old Springfield man is facing charges related to the solicitation of sex from a minor. A detective from our Child Exploitation Unit communicated in an undercover capacity with Monis Irfan on a social networking site. FCPD WEEKEND RECAP Monday, February 4

SULLY DISTRICT STATION ROBBERY: 5501 Union Mill Road (Shell station), 02/01/2019, 1:50 p.m. Two men entered the Shell station armed with a knife and announced a robbery. The men took cash from the clerk and ran away. There were no injuries to the victim. McLean Man Arrested After Killing Dog

McLean Police District – A 41 year-old McLean man is facing four charges related to the death of his dog. Robert Hutchins was charged after officers were called to the 1600 block of Spring Gate Drive on Tuesday morning when residents reported a trail of blood leading to his apartment door.
